gsx ltd 1999 engine runs irregularly

my engine will start up an run at low speeds but doesn't sound right. wen u open the throttle it makes alot of noize but doesnt seem to rev past a serton point.
can any help :(
Check the wear ring clearance on the impeller. It sounds like it needs replacement.It should be .040" at the center of the impeller blade.

pull and clean the raves, does it have grey fuel lines, if..need to replace them, and along w/ that, should clean/replace the fuel selector valve(on/off/reserve switch) and go thru the carbs.
